Large flat bowl by Jacques Pouchain (1927 - 2015) for Atelier Dieulefit, France 1950s. Jacques Pouchain was trained as an architect but decided in his twenties to study at the 'Académie de la La Grande Chaumière' art school in Paris. In the 1950s Pouchain went back to Dieulefit, the village where he was born to to learn the potter’s craft at the faiencerie du Poet-Laval.
